My daughter borrows my iPad mini sometimes and uses it alongside her Macbook, and it occurred to me that she could use Universal Control.

However, the iPad is signed into my account, and her Macbook is signed into hers. It seems that Universal Control requires that both are signed into the same iCloud account.

We have family sharing set up, but that doesn't seem to be sufficient. Is there any reasonable way to make this work? I guess logging the iPad into her iCloud account is possible, but I don't fully understand what side effects that has, so I'm reluctant to start messing with it.
